Special Learning Opportunities
Paul Mitchell the School-NYC does not offer the online classes (distance learning opportunities) for any degree program. It provides the programs to its students. The following table summarizes the special learning opportunities at Paul Mitchell the School-NYC for academic year 2022-2023.
Online Degree Program | ✗ |
---|---|
Online Course | ✗ |
ROTC | ✗ |
Weekend/Evening College | ✗ |
Teacher Certification | ✗ |
Study Abroad | ✗ |
Campus Housing | ✗ |
Board/Meal Plan | ✔ |
On-Campus Student Services
Paul Mitchell the School-NYC provides number of student services including placement services for completers. It has own libraries on its campus. The following table lists student services provided at Paul Mitchell the School-NYC to its attendants.
Academic/career counseling service | ✗ |
---|---|
Employment services for students | ✗ |
Placement services for completers | ✔ |
On-campus day care for students' children | ✗ |
Library facilities at institution | ✔ |
